WitrynaUnited Nations Convention against Illicit Traffic in Narcotic Drugs and Psychotropic Substances, 1988. This Convention provides comprehensive measures against drug trafficking, including provisions against money laundering and the diversion of precursor chemicals. WitrynaOpioids (sometimes called narcotics) are a class of drugs healthcare providers prescribe to manage moderate to severe pain. They also sometimes prescribe opioids for chronic coughing and diarrhea.
